-
公开(公告)号:CN118363955A
公开(公告)日:2024-07-19
申请号:CN202310096543.7
申请日:2023-01-18
Applicant: 华为技术有限公司
Abstract: 一种数据处理方法、设备及系统,本申请中,存储设备中设置有线性索引空间,在线性索引空间中以线性结构存储数据索引。处理设备向存储设备发送数据写入指令,数据写入指令中携带有待写入的数据以及数据的逻辑地址。存储设备在接收到该数据写入指令后,确定该数据的物理地址,根据数据的逻辑地址建立数据索引,数据索引指示了数据的逻辑地址与数据的物理地址的对应关系。存储设备将数据写入到数据的物理地址上,将数据索引写入到线性索引空间中。存储设备中数据索引以线性结构存储在线性索引空间中,数据索引的存储方式更加简单,存储设备能够写入数据、建立数据索引,将其更新到线性索引空间中,能够有效提升数据读写效率。
-
公开(公告)号:CN117742569A
公开(公告)日:2024-03-22
申请号:CN202211132788.2
申请日:2022-09-15
Applicant: 成都华为技术有限公司
IPC: G06F3/06
Abstract: 本申请提供了一种存储设备的访问方法、装置及电子设备,涉及数据存储技术领域。该方法中电子设备向存储设备下发第一指令,获取存储设备根据第一指令返回的第一位图,第一位图用于记录该存储设备各个存储区域的标志,该标志用于表征对应存储区域中所存储的用户数据的有效性,电子设备根据第一位图,确定该存储设备中具有有效用户数据的目标存储区域,电子设备向存储设备下发第二指令,第二指令用于指示存储设备遍历访问目标存储区域中的有效用户数据。这样,当电子设备遍历存储设备各存储区域时,可以根据位图上的标志确定各区域当前是否进行了数据更新,从而快速定位出进行了数据更新的区域,以对其进行有效数据读取的操作,提高遍历访问效率。
-
公开(公告)号:CN115700490A
公开(公告)日:2023-02-07
申请号:CN202110838412.2
申请日:2021-07-23
Applicant: 华为技术有限公司
Abstract: 本申请实施例公开了一种机械硬盘故障风险评估方法、机械硬盘和存储介质,涉及存储领域,可以在机械硬盘上实现。该方案中,可以获取到机械硬盘局部区域内的故障数据,并根据该局部区域内的故障数据确定该局部区域的故障风险信息,其中局部区域的故障风险信息用于指示该局部区域发生故障的几率,考虑了硬盘的局部故障,可以支持对硬盘的局部区域进行隔离,避免了浪费硬盘中可正常使用区域的存储空间。
-
公开(公告)号:CN113449317A
公开(公告)日:2021-09-28
申请号:CN202010508075.6
申请日:2020-06-05
Applicant: 华为技术有限公司
Abstract: 本发明实施例提供一种对数据进行加密处理的方法及控制设备。由于加密硬盘只能对写入硬盘的数据进行加密,而对于从控制设备将数据传输至硬盘的过程中及没有加密功能的硬盘无法保证其中的数据的安全性。本发明实施例通过在控制设备中设置加密芯片,在控制设备接收到数据时,会通知保密芯片对所述数据进行加密,所述控制设备再将所述加密后的数据写入所述硬盘中。这样,在数据存储至硬盘之前就通过所述控制设备进行加密,从而保证了控制设备将数据传输至硬盘的过程中及没有加密功能的硬盘所存储数据的安全性。
-
公开(公告)号:CN116795276A
公开(公告)日:2023-09-22
申请号:CN202210273203.2
申请日:2022-03-18
Applicant: 华为技术有限公司
IPC: G06F3/06
Abstract: 本申请提供一种数据读取方法及装置,涉及数据存储技术领域,用于提高遍历读取的效率。该数据读取方法包括:处理器向存储器发送查询命令,该查询命令用于查询该存储器中存储的数据的有效信息,该有效信息用于指示该数据是否为有效数据;该处理器接收来自该存储器的该有效信息,当该有效信息指示该数据为有效数据时,该处理器向该存储器发送访问请求,其中,该访问请求包括该有效数据的地址信息;该处理器接收来自该存储器的数据信息,该数据信息包括该有效数据。
-
公开(公告)号:CN115857793A
公开(公告)日:2023-03-28
申请号:CN202111131203.0
申请日:2021-09-26
Applicant: 华为技术有限公司
IPC: G06F3/06 , G06F12/0882
Abstract: 本申请提供一种硬盘扫描方法以及装置,用于结合采集到的反映硬盘健康状态的数据,对硬盘的各个区域进行风险预测,从而识别出存在坏道的风险较高的区域并及时扫描,从而及时发现更多的坏道,提高硬盘存储的数据可靠性。该方法包括:获取硬盘的监测数据,监测数据包括反映硬盘的坏道分布的数据;将硬盘的存储空间划分为多个局部区域;根据监测数据得到多个局部区域中每个区域的风险评分值;若多个局部区域中存在风险评分值大于第一阈值的至少一个局部区域,则对硬盘中的至少一个局部区域进行扫描。
-
公开(公告)号:CN111897400A
公开(公告)日:2020-11-06
申请号:CN202010599456.X
申请日:2016-11-10
Applicant: 华为技术有限公司
IPC: G06F1/18
Abstract: 本发明实施例提供一种硬盘安装装置、硬盘安装套件及磁盘阵列,涉及存储结构领域,通过硬盘安装装置和硬盘的分离设计,能够实现硬盘的快速更换。该硬盘安装装置安装于磁盘阵列的硬盘框内,包括:拉片套,固定于硬盘框;拉手条,包括拉手条本体,拉手以及卡持结构,拉手条本体滑动地设置于拉片套内,拉手设置于拉手条本体的一端;拉手条本体上安装硬盘,卡持结构用于卡住硬盘,使硬盘随着拉手条本体一起滑动,当拉手被向硬盘框的外部拉动时,拉手条本体沿着拉片套滑出硬盘框,以进行硬盘的安装及拆卸。
-
公开(公告)号:CN106919339B
公开(公告)日:2020-04-14
申请号:CN201510995549.3
申请日:2015-12-25
Applicant: 华为技术有限公司
IPC: G06F3/06
Abstract: 本发明实施例提供一种硬盘阵列及硬盘阵列处理操作请求的方法,涉及存储技术领域,能够避免控制器的CPU出现瓶颈,保证硬盘阵列的性能不受限制。该硬盘阵列包括交换设备以及与交换设备连接的输入输出接口、第一控制器和多个硬盘,多个硬盘均包含缓存;其中,输入输出接口用于经交换设备向第一控制器发送操作请求,并经交换设备接收第一控制器发送的操作请求待操作的数据在目标硬盘的缓存中的地址,以及根据该地址,经交换设备对该地址执行操作请求;第一控制器用于经交换设备接收输入输出接口发送的操作请求,且根据操作请求和第一控制器的缓存与多个硬盘的缓存之间的映射关系确定该地址,以及经交换设备向输入输出接口发送该地址。
-
公开(公告)号:CN106557277B
公开(公告)日:2019-07-19
申请号:CN201510644380.7
申请日:2015-09-30
Applicant: 成都华为技术有限公司
IPC: G06F3/06
CPC classification number: G06F12/0871 , G06F3/06 , G06F3/061 , G06F3/0652 , G06F3/0656 , G06F3/0659 , G06F3/0689 , G06F12/0808 , G06F12/0811 , G06F12/0866 , G06F12/0868 , G06F12/0897 , G06F12/128 , G06F2212/1024 , G06F2212/1041 , G06F2212/262 , G06F2212/312
Abstract: 本发明公开了一种磁盘阵列的读方法及装置,属于存储技术领域。所述方法包括:接收第一读请求,第一读请求包括需读取的逻辑块的标识;当第一Cache不存在需读取的逻辑块存储的数据时,向第一硬盘的控制器发送第一命令;第一Cache为控制装置的Cache,第一硬盘为包含有需读取的逻辑块的硬盘,第一命令用于指示第一硬盘的控制器返回需读取的逻辑块存储的数据;输出第一硬盘的控制器返回的数据,并在第一Cache存储返回的数据;删除第一Cache存储的返回的数据,或者,控制删除第二Cache存储的返回的数据;第二Cache为控制器的Cache,第二Cache存储的返回的数据是第一硬盘的控制器根据第一命令从需读取的逻辑块读取数据后存储的、或者是第一硬盘的控制器在接收第一命令之前存储的。
-
公开(公告)号:CN109388513A
公开(公告)日:2019-02-26
申请号:CN201710678234.5
申请日:2017-08-09
Applicant: 华为技术有限公司
IPC: G06F11/10
Abstract: 本发明实施例公开了一种数据校验的方法、阵列控制器及硬盘。该方法包括:阵列控制接收I/O请求;确定I/O请求所访问的目标数据的数据格式;根据数据格式确定数据格式对应的格式标识;在I/O请求中添加格式标识;将添加格式标识的I/O请求发送至硬盘,以使硬盘根据格式标识对目标数据进行校验;硬盘接收阵列控制器发送的输入输出I/O请求后,根据格式标识确定目标数据的数据校验方式;按照所确定的数据校验方式对目标数据进行校验。本发明实施例能够硬盘对具有其不支持的数据格式的数据无法校验,只能直接存储这些数据,无法保证数据的可靠性的问题。
-
-
-
-
-
-
-
-
-